Who we are:
The newly formed UCSC Parent Council develops programs and services that build community among parents of UCSC undergraduate students. Additionally, the Council supports the student experience by enhancing the educational and social experience through parental engagement.
Membership in the Parent Council provides access. The Council interacts with university leadership, faculty, and staff. For the campus, it’s the best way for us to get the feedback we need to provide. For our parents, it’s an opportunity to learn what’s new at UCSC.
Membership in the Parent Council also provides community with other parents. Volunteer opportunities abound, but aren’t required. Learn more about volunteering with the Parent Council here: Parent Council Volunteer Opportunities

Members of the Parent Council receive:

  • Two special parents publications each year
  • Parent programs during student move-in weekend
  • Regional receptions to educate and engage parents in the UCSC community
  • Coordinated college family days in February
  • Summer orientation series for parents
  • Online parent network
  • E-newsletter four times a year
  • Fall event during Founder’s Day
